Autor Tema: Duda con transmisión de datos seriales desde PC a 32 Pics  (Leído 1421 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ado LordLafebre

  • Moderador Global
  • DsPIC30
  • *****
  • Mensajes: 3529
    • Micros & micros
Duda con transmisión de datos seriales desde PC a 32 Pics
« en: 26 de Febrero de 2008, 19:31:30 »
Hola:

Amigos, tengo una duda, quiero desde el computador transmitir unos valores a 32 pics de forma serial, ¿cual es la longitud máxima desde el pc hasta los microcontroladores usando un MAX232? ¿puedo conectar directamente todos los TX y los RX de los microcontroladores al computador?

A más de esto, creen que haría falta algo más?

No acostumbro a ametrallar con pregunas, lo siento, pero es algo que necesito saber  :D, les agradezco desde ya su ayuda  :-/

Saludos.

Desconectado elreypic2

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 1245
Re: Duda con transmisión de datos seriales desde PC a 32 Pics
« Respuesta #1 en: 26 de Febrero de 2008, 20:18:54 »
Que tal LordLafebre,

Creo qeu lo que quieres hacer no es posible si usas niveles RS-232. En tu caso deberias usar RS-485. Ya que en RS-232 no puedes conectar todas las lineas de TX y RX unidas. Eso te provocaria un corto cuando alguno intente transmitir (provoca una colision). En cuanto a la longitud del cable en niveles RS-232 depende mucho el baud rate que vas a usar. Yo he logrado hasta unos 30 mts a 9600 bps.

Saludos.

Elreypic.

Desconectado LordLafebre

  • Moderador Global
  • DsPIC30
  • *****
  • Mensajes: 3529
    • Micros & micros
Re: Duda con transmisión de datos seriales desde PC a 32 Pics
« Respuesta #2 en: 27 de Febrero de 2008, 00:47:25 »
Hola:

Gracias por el consejo, me recomendaron lo del RS485 (dogflu66) así ue ese protocolo usaré, solo necesito recibir datos a los pics, en ningún momento enviarán datos, solo el pc es el que envia y todos los micros lo reciben.

Gracias amigos por los consejos  :-/

Desconectado electronando

  • Colaborador
  • PIC18
  • *****
  • Mensajes: 427
Re: Duda con transmisión de datos seriales desde PC a 32 Pics
« Respuesta #3 en: 01 de Marzo de 2008, 20:07:59 »
mira lord puedes enviar el rs232 de tu computador a los pic mediante niveles ttl sin problemas ,funciona bien ,te digo en ttl pues solo pondrias el max232 a la computadora y los demas slaves pics escuchan en los niveles ya convertidos q seria ttl ,y es falso se puede hacer una jugada para poder transmitir de un pic  ala pc es poniendole un diodo al pin del pic transmisor con el catodo conectado a el pin , y al otro extremo en el pin receptor de la pc (me refiero al pin ttl del ma232 ponerlo con una resistencia pull up a 5v) y voala lo unico si es q debes de controlar q un pic transmita a la vez si no habra colision de datos. :mrgreen: